Call for Papers
8th Annual Collaboration, Electronic Messaging, Anti-Abuse and Spam Conference (CEAS 2011)
Perth, Western Australia, 1-2 Sept, 2011
http://ceas2011.debii.edu.au/
Proudly Hosted by the Anti Spam Research Lab in the Digital Ecosystems & Business Intelligence Institute, Curtin University
http://asrl.debii.curtin.edu.au

Topics of Interests
========================================================================
==
Track: Email Spam
- Prevention & Detection Techniques
- Scalability, reliability, archiving, and retrieval
- Early Detection Techniques
- Behaviour based Techniques
Track: Network Security
- Message filtering, organization, and security
- Network layer protocols for anti spam
- Network traffic monitoring for spam prevention
- IP & MPLS security, Anti-DDoS techniques
- Sand box, malware/botnet detection
- Risk assessment, Vulnerability detection
- Deep packet inspection, IPv6 security
Track: Web Spam & Spam 2.0
- Adversarial learning using machine learning and NLP
- Behaviour based techniques for spambot detection
- Web spambot characterization
- Botnet Detection & Elimination
Track: Information Technology Security
- Anti-Virus & Anti-Worm Techniques
- Trojan horse & Data loss protection
- Web Applications Security
- IM & Email Security
- Cloud computing security
Track: Spam & Security in Social Networks
- Social networking security, privacy, and fraud prevention
- Collaborative filtering of user-generated content
- Protocols & standards for social networking, collaboration
- Crowdsourcing analysis, applications, and theory
- Novel uses of wikis and blogs in science, problem solving,
- Studies on the use of citizen science and human-based computing
- Novel modes of distributed collaboration
- User trust and reputation
- Terrorist network identification
Track: Security Technologies
- Information hiding and watermarking
- Security processor / chip
- Encryption and Decryption algorithm
- Mobile device security
- Code analysis
- Trusted computing
- Software security
- Black box & White box testing
- Penetration testing
- Model driven security
Track: Cyber Crime
- Collaboration in adversarial environments
- Studies of abuse tactics and patterns
- Standards for abuse reporting and monitoring
- User identity issues that relate to the conference topics
- Phishing Attacks, Real Case Studies on Phishing
- Links between Scam, Fraud and Spam
- Case studies on scam & fraud , Cyber Forensics
Track: Security Management
- Information Security Management System
- Security Operation Center
- System security architecture
- Framework and standards
- Disaster recovery
- IT control and audit
Track: Spam Economics
- Modeling & analysis of economics of abuse, phishing, spam, & fraud
- Studies on Cost Benefit Analysis of Spam
- Money Laundering
- Underground Spam Economy

Important Dates
========================================================================
==
Abstract Deadline 5th April 2011
Submission Deadline 15th April 2011
Author Notification 15th June 2011
Final Accepted Papers Due 15th Aug 2011
Conference Dates 1st & 2nd Sept 2011
